After the birth of the baby, mother's milk is considered to be the most nutritious and nectar. This not only helps in the physical growth of the child, but also strengthens his immunity. Most parents believe that the more mother's milk drinks, the better its development and the risk of diseases will also be reduced.

However, in today's busy lifestyle, it is not possible for a working mother to breastfeed the child continuously. In such a situation, they choose to feed the child with a bottle. But is this right? And if this is done, after how many age, feeding from the bottle is better in terms of health? It is very important to know the answers to these questions.

World Health Organization recommendation

According to the World Health Organization (WHO), the newborn should be given only mother's milk for the first six months. It is highly important for children's development, physical strength and immunity. If the mother's milk is low due to any particular reason and it is not possible to breastfeed for six months, then according to Dr. WHO, the baby can be started giving milk from a bottle after two or three weeks of birth. However, this should be a temporary remedy and should continue to feed mother's milk as much as possible.

Measures to avoid bottle feeding

If you are a working mother and are thinking about feeding your baby with a bottle, then it is important that you understand its effect and adopt some measures for it-

Pumping and storing- You can store by pumping your breastfeeding milk, so that when you go to work, another person can give your pump milk to the child.


Stay hydrated- The mother should take sufficient amount of water and nutritious diet so that there is no decrease in milk production.


Spending time with the child- continue breastfeeding the child after returning home from work, so that the child can get enough nutrition and his immune system remains strong.
